What is the Dr01?

The Deep Robotics DR01 is a quadruped robot from Deep Robotics, a Hangzhou-based company founded in 2017 best known for its Jueying series of legged robots. Unveiled in 2024, the DR01 is a prototype four-legged platform designed for industrial and research applications. Standing 175 cm tall and weighing 55 kg, it offers 12 degrees of freedom across its legs, enabling dynamic locomotion over rough terrain. With a maximum speed of 5.8 km/h and a standing payload of 15 kg, the DR01 targets tasks like inspection, logistics, and surveillance. Its 2-hour battery runtime and lightweight build differentiate it from heavier industrial quadrupeds like Boston Dynamics Spot.

History & Background

Deep Robotics, also known as DeepRobotics, was founded in 2017 in Hangzhou, China, and quickly gained attention with its Jueying series of robust, waterproof quadrupeds used for inspection and rescue. In 2024, the company unveiled the DR01, a larger quadruped platform that some early reports mistakenly described as a humanoid due to its bipedal-like torso profile. The DR01 is still in pre-production, with prototype units demonstrated navigating rough terrain and carrying loads up to 15 kg. No official release date has been announced, and detailed specifications remain sparse, but the robot signals Deep Robotics' expansion beyond its established smaller quadrupeds.
